Colon Cancer
Understand the symptoms of some types of cancer, like colon cancer, if you hope to catch it. Losing weight rapidly and unexpectedly, dark feces and cramping are just a few of the symptoms of colon cancer. You should consult with a medical professional if these symptoms are present.
Being physically active reduces your risks of getting colon cancer by as much as 40%. People who regularly exercise are generally in better shape and have a healthier weight, along with avoiding diabetes, which can lead to cancer. Fitness is a very important preventative measure.

If you’re experiencing stomach upset while on cancer treatment and medication, discontinue drinking coffee. Coffee contains caffeine which is known to intensify issues caused by cancer medication and treatment. Avoid drinking it as much as possible. You should also refrain from consuming caffeine through other foods, including soda and chocolates.
